What does poco mean in English?

Poco is a Spanish word. In English translation, poco means "little bit". It may also mean short, shallow, few, or lesser.

What is the English translation of poco a poco?

Poco a poco means little by little.

What is 'poco più mosso' when translated from Italian to English?

Poco più mosso in Italian means "(with) slightly more movement" in English.
